Step back in time and into the shadows with this month’s shooting sports experience! This unique event is designed for all skill levels and combines historical firearms education with adrenaline-pumping tactical fun.
Part 1: Introduction to Black Powder
Discover the roots of modern shooting with a hands-on introduction to black powder firearms. Learn the fundamentals of safety, loading, and firing traditional muzzleloaders under the guidance of experienced instructors. This session offers a rare opportunity to experience the sights, sounds, and smells of historical shooting in a safe, controlled setting.
Part 2: Low-Light Woods Walk (Airsoft Tactical)
As the sun sets, gear up for a low-light airsoft woods walk. Navigate a natural terrain course using stealth, movement, and communication. Engage in scenario-based missions that simulate real-world decision-making and test your skills under pressure. Perfect for those looking to build confidence, improve tactics, or just enjoy a new way to experience the outdoors.
What to Bring:
Eye protection (required for all participants, have a few to provide)
Headlamp or flashlight with red lens (optional)
Weather-appropriate clothing
Optional: personal airsoft gear (limited loaner equipment available)
Safety First: All activities are supervised by trained personnel with a focus on safety, education, and fun. This is a non-lethal, family-friendly event open to all ages!
